Output 7d667bac613a8c92130459c5cab2fe7a4cf5d233cbac828da16578c1b8655173:3

value
204000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8507c7f3f7cd0c50790479125bbf885c429544 OP_EQUAL
address
3HWWBqvSbgCeNVz4LxzvBMUyFzZk86i2Gh
transaction
7d667bac613a8c92130459c5cab2fe7a4cf5d233cbac828da16578c1b8655173
spent
true